Title: Compressed Air Supercharging
Post by: greycharger on May 16, 2020, 01:57:22 PM
Early drag racers eliminated turbo lag with a bottle of compressed air plumbed to blow into a horn connected to the carb. It was a short burst that acted like a supercharger until the turbo spooled up. Today, technology makes it work better.
